    I got a special treat and was on a several thousand acre ranch near Hebbronville earlier this week.

    Saw all kinds of wildlife including those weird Crested Caracara birds

    I was in the stand Monday evening and musing about shooting a big black pig in the face but not wanting to hurt my chances of seeing more deer.
    Two members here, which will remain anonymous, were daring me to shoot the pig over text messages but being the good hunter I am , I was able to restrain myself from the instant gratification of killing the pig and low and behold, this super nice 8 walked out to my east and I was able to send him a 130 gr projectile from my Savage .270 which he took to heart and assumed ambient temperature soon afterwards.
